§ 53-270 — Prohibited acts
Reverse mortgage lenders are prohibited from engaging in any of the following acts in connection with the making, servicing, or collecting of a reverse mortgage loan:
(1)Misrepresenting material facts, making false promises, or engaging in a course of misrepresentation through agents or otherwise.
(2)Failing to disburse funds in accordance with the terms of the reverse mortgage loan contract or other written commitment.
(3)Improperly refusing to issue a satisfaction of a mortgage.
(4)Engaging in any action or practice that is unfair or deceptive, or that operates a fraud on any person.
(5)Contracting for or receiving shared appreciation or shared value, except as provided in G.S. 53-270.1.
